David and Tracy Gaut endured a nightmare in their Remington Ranch rental—rats, no heat, no hot water—but finally escaped to safer housing. Their story exposes a widespread problem: negligent landlords pushing tenants into unsafe, unhealthy living conditions. Far from rare, these struggles trap renters in cycles of decay until intervention or luck saves them. Officials are now stepping up to hold landlords accountable, pushing for habitable housing as a basic right.
